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
508082080 391651412 1998489967 2488863359 179721
001226890 4930530488 21626420
001226890 4930530488 21626420
29 88271 903694 418
All about undefined
Interested in learning more?
001226890 4930530488 21626420
29 88271 903694 418
See more
154 38840560
732236 572 79772633 29244436 085226
See more
31 653032656 373323230
575227169 1400417 655347825
See more